QUOTE(kmarc @ Aug 13 2007, 05:35 PM)
Muahahaaaa...... now testing my xigmatek S1283.....

CPU : E6750
Mobo : P35-DS3
Ambient : Around 28'c
Rig : NAKED - pls note!!!

Remember that the core temperature of the E6x50 series is still unresolved! Dunno which one to follow....

here's some results....

Intel's stock HSF
3.16Ghz at 1.35v: core0/1 : 50/50'c, CPU : 55'c
3.44Ghz at 1.40v: core0/1 :55/55, CPU : 62'c  sweat.gif  sweat.gif
3.51Ghz at 1.45v: You gotta be kidding! Want me to fry eggs aaa???  tongue.gif

Xigmatek
3.16Ghz at 1.35v : core 0/1 : 39/39'c, CPU 44'c
3.44Ghz at 1.40v : core 0/1 : 43/43'c, CPU 49'c
3.52Ghz at 1.45v : core 0/1 : 46/46'c, CPU 52'c

CPU = Easytuner's CPU temperature and Speedfan's temp2 temperature.....

Now orthosing at 1.425v at 3.5Ghz with the fan speed reduced to 2000rpm instead of 100%......  rclxms.gif
